Skip to content

Instantly share code, notes, and snippets.

@Gotoryoo
Created November 29, 2016 05:28
Show Gist options
  • Save Gotoryoo/cd1d182f251340fb8a0582049ddde276 to your computer and use it in GitHub Desktop.
Save Gotoryoo/cd1d182f251340fb8a0582049ddde276 to your computer and use it in GitHub Desktop.
# -*- coding: utf-8 -*-
"""
Created on Fri Sep 04 10:21:19 2015
@author: ryousuke
"""
import numpy as np
import itertools
f = open('C:\\Users\\ryousuke\\Desktop\\lab_log\\pixel_d\\center_d.txt', 'w')
center = open('C:\\Users\\ryousuke\\Desktop\\lab_log\\pixel_d\\center_pixel_answer.txt').readlines()
center_answer = open('C:\\Users\\ryousuke\\Desktop\\lab_log\\pixel_d\\center_pixel_answer.txt').readlines()
for cen,cen_a in itertools.product(range(len(center.count)), range(len(center_answer.count))):
column_c = np.array(center[cen].split())
tracknumberforard = int(column_c[0])
tracknumberback = int(column_c[1])
p_n = float(column_c[2])
px_c = float(column_c[3])
py_c = float(column_c[4])
column_a = np.array(center_answer[cen_a].split())
tracknumberforard_a = int(column_a[0])
tracknumberback_a= int(column_a[1])
p_n_a= int(column_a[2])
px_a = float(column_a[3])
py_a = float(column_a[4])
dn = tracknumberback - tracknumberback_a
dx = px_a - px_c
dy = py_a - py_c
mystr = "{0} {1} {2} {3} {4}\n".format(tracknumberforard,tracknumberback,dn,dx,dy )
print mystr
f.write(mystr)
f.close()
#reading as matrix
#a = np.loadtxt('answer.txt')
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ment